Description

Sklar's Frazier Suction Tube is a thin instrument used for removing fluid and debris from confined surgical sites such as the nasal cavity, lumbar and cervical regions or intracranially. Suction is controlled by a small hole on the handle and multiple tip sizes are available. The size of the suction tube is indicated by the French measurement scale. This suction tube also feature a thin wire that can be placed into the tube to remove any tissue that may become trapped throughout the suctioning. This product is a size 8 French, angled tube with a 7-1/2 inches overall, working length 4 inches from bend.

Frequently asked questions

Does this tube provide precise suction control?

Yes, this instrument features a small aperture on the handle, allowing the user to precisely manage fluid suction during delicate procedures by simply covering or uncovering the hole.

What is included to help clear tissue obstructions?

Each tube comes with a thin internal wire specifically designed to be inserted through the tube to dislodge and clear any tissue that may become trapped during aspiration.

Is this durable enough for frequent sterilization?

Yes, the suction tube is constructed from high-grade stainless steel, making it highly durable and specifically engineered to withstand the rigors of repeated sterilization cycles in a clinical environment.

How does the angled design improve visibility?

The 30-degree angle is specifically engineered to optimize your line of sight and access when operating in confined surgical sites, such as the nasal cavity or during intracranial procedures.
